Mark Farren maintained his scoring streak against UCD as Derry beat the Students for the third time this season to keep themselves two points behind third-placed Cork City in the table.

It was a damaging sixth defeat in eight games for UCD who drop back into the bottom three for the first time in six weeks.

Farren had scored in Derry previosu two wins over College this season and he worked the oracle again for Stephen Kenny's side to break the deadlock on 55 minutes.

Impressive winger Niall McGinn's cross was flicked on by Sammy Morrow and Farren lost his marker to nip in and side foot past Matt Gregg for his eighth goal of the season.

UCD should have been level within five minutes, though. Shane Duggan skipped into the box to brign a terrific save from Ger Doherty with Timmy Purcell guilty of a bad miss as he blazed the rebound over the bar.

But Derry doubled their lead with a superb strike from Kevin Deery on 68 minutes.

McGinn again was involved setting up the midfieder with Deery steadying himself to rifle a shot from outside the are that arrowed past Gregg into the bottom left corner of his net.

UCD hit back to set up a grandstand finish when substitute Greg Bolger burst though one-on-one with Doherty to lift the ball to the roof of the net, but Derry held on for a big three points.
